Obama's day: Prayer breakfast, climate change
President Obama devotes Tuesday to spiritual and environmental concerns.
In the morning, Obama hosts an Easter prayer breakfast at the White House. The White House schedule says that "Christian leaders from across the country will join the president at this breakfast to pray and reflect on Holy Week and Easter."
In the afternoon, after his weekly lunch with Vice President Biden, Obama will travel to Howard University Medical School. There, he will host a meeting on how climate change can damage public health.
In speaking with medical and environmental officials, Obama will "discuss the impacts of climate change on public health and steps the administration is taking to reduce the health impacts of climate change on our communities," the White House says.
